How large is the nerve monitoring systems market, and what is its growth trajectory?

The nerve monitoring systems market size has grown strongly in recent years. It will grow from $1.37 billion in 2024 to $1.46 billion in 2025 at a compound annual growth rate (CAGR) of 6.7%. The growth in the historic period can be attributed to advancements in surgical techniques, growing emphasis on patient safety, rise in minimally invasive surgeries, improvements in monitoring technology, and increasing demand for precision medicine.

The nerve monitoring systems market size is expected to see strong growth in the next few years. It will grow to $1.87 billion in 2029 at a compound annual growth rate (CAGR) of 6.5%. The growth in the forecast period can be attributed to rising incidence of chronic diseases requiring complex surgeries, expanding elderly population with higher surgical needs, increased awareness of nerve injury risks, growing demand for real-time monitoring during surgery, and expansion of healthcare infrastructure. Major trends in the forecast period include integration of artificial intelligence and machine learning, development of wearable and portable nerve monitoring devices, advancements in wireless and remote monitoring technologies, focus on personalized medicine with customized nerve monitoring solutions, and adoption of integrated surgical platforms.

Which industry factors have accelerated the nerve monitoring systems market’s expansion?

The rising burden of neurological diseases is expected to propel the growth of the nerve monitoring system market going forward. Neurological diseases are disorders that affect the brain, spinal cord, and nerves, leading to impaired movement, cognition, sensation, or autonomic function. The increase in neurological diseases is attributed to an aging population, longer life expectancy, and heightened exposure to risk factors such as environmental toxins, lifestyle changes, and stress. Nerve monitoring systems are required for neurological diseases to prevent nerve damage during surgery, ensuring the preservation of nerve function and minimizing postoperative complications. For instance, in September 2024, according to the Australian Institute of Health and Welfare, an Australia-based government agency, the number of individuals living with dementia in Australia is projected to more than double, increasing from approximately 411,100 in 2023 to 849,300 by 2058. This includes an estimated 315,500 men and 533,800 women who are expected to be affected.Therefore, the rise in neurological diseases is driving the growth of the nerve monitoring system market.

Which market trends are set to define the future of the nerve monitoring systems market?

Major companies in the nerve monitoring system market are focused on developing technologically advanced products, such as supersonic technology-integrated neuromonitoring devices, to offer high-resolution, real-time imaging of nerve structures, enhancing accuracy and safety during surgeries. Supersonic technology-integrated neuromonitoring devices use advanced ultrasonic imaging techniques to provide real-time, high-resolution monitoring of nerve structures and functions during surgical procedures. For instance, in December 2022, WISE, an Italy-based medical device company, announced the US Food and Drug Administration (FDA) approval for its WISE Cortical Strip (WCS) for Intraoperative Neurophysiological Monitoring (IONM). The WCS neuromonitoring device is intended for use during surgeries in conjunction with other medical equipment to record, monitor, and stimulate electrical signals from the brain’s surface. Unlike traditional cortical electrodes made from rigid metal discs, WCS incorporates stretchable platinum contacts embedded in a soft, thin silicone film, allowing it to conform seamlessly to the brain’s surface. These electrodes are produced with stretchable electronic circuits integrated into very thin elastomeric foils using supersonic technology.

A nerve monitoring system is a medical device used to continuously monitor and assess the function of nerves during surgical procedures. It helps surgeons avoid damaging critical nerves by providing real-time feedback on nerve activity and function. The system typically involves electrodes or sensors placed near or on the nerves, and it may include a display or alarm system to alert the surgical team if there is a risk of nerve injury.
